Cost of ABS Module Replacement: What to Expect
Replacing your vehicle's ABS module can be a considerable outlay, with prices fluctuating widely. Generally , labor fees account for a major portion of the total estimate. You might foresee paying anywhere from $300 to $1,500 or even higher, depending on the brand and type of your automobile . Components themselves may also run between $150 and $800, although high-end replacements usually more pricey . ABS Control Module Replacement: Restoring Your Braking System
A failing ABS control module can seriously affect your vehicle's safety capabilities. Swapping the ABS control unit is often the vital solution when you encounter warning indicators on your dashboard related to the anti-lock braking . This procedure typically involves disconnecting the old device, putting the new one, and then reprogramming it to work efficiently with your vehicle's existing electronic architecture . While some mechanics can handle this job themselves, it's often best given to a experienced automotive technician to confirm a reliable and accurate service.
